Davidson CollegePete Benbow is the James B. Duke Assistant Professor of Practice in Data Science at Davidson College, bringing over a decade of industry experience as a developer, team leader, and consultant in data engineering and business intelligence to his academic role. Joining Davidson's faculty in 2024, Benbow focuses on teaching the practical and ethical application of data science methods, emphasizing storytelling, problem-solving, and societal impact. His approach to education, both in traditional classrooms and through online platforms like edX, prioritizes accessibility and relevance, helping students discover their potential in data technologies. Benbow's impact extends beyond academia, with his edX courses on SQL databases and Microsoft Power BI reaching nearly 200,000 learners worldwide since 2020. As a Microsoft Certified Trainer since 2021 and holder of several Microsoft data platform certifications, Benbow bridges the gap between academic theory and industry practice, contributing to professional workshops and national conferences on various technical topics, thus preparing students for the evolving landscape of data science and technology.
